JS`HTML

阅读: 评论:0

JS`HTML

JS`HTML

让你的百度地图JS API支持HTTPS

某天发现站点从http更新为https后页面中百度地图所在的区域就一片空白了。。

Safari 报错信息:

[blocked] The page at  was not allowed to run insecure content from .5&html:246 Uncaught ReferenceError: BMap is not defined. 

最开始,我以为只要把http改成https就行了,可还是太天真。

虽然改成https后地图能加载出来了,可缩放、小红点、我自己用JS编写的路线图,统统都还是需要http,所以还需要继续修改。

此步Chrome报错及警告(较Safari更加精确):

Mixed Content: The page at '' was loaded over HTTPS, but requested an insecure script '.5&mod=map,scommon,mapclick,oppc,tile,marker,common,infowindow,draw,drawbysvg,poly'. This request has been blocked; the content must be served over HTTPS.

说明JS-API内部链接请求的字符串依旧是http而不是https

本文发布于:2024-02-01 04:04:21,感谢您对本站的认可!

本文链接:https://www.4u4v.net/it/170673146333722.html

版权声明:本站内容均来自互联网,仅供演示用,请勿用于商业和其他非法用途。如果侵犯了您的权益请与我们联系,我们将在24小时内删除。

标签:JS   HTML
留言与评论(共有 0 条评论)
   
验证码:

Copyright ©2019-2022 Comsenz Inc.Powered by ©

网站地图1 网站地图2 网站地图3 网站地图4 网站地图5 网站地图6 网站地图7 网站地图8 网站地图9 网站地图10 网站地图11 网站地图12 网站地图13 网站地图14 网站地图15 网站地图16 网站地图17 网站地图18 网站地图19 网站地图20 网站地图21 网站地图22/a> 网站地图23